snek-bin binary package in Ubuntu Focal i386
Snek is a small python-like language designed for embedded
computers. It can run on systems as small as an Arduino Duemilanove
board, which is an ATmega 328 processor with 32kB of flash and 2kB of
ram. This package provides a host snek binary for playing with the
language on your host machine.
